An detached 4 bedroom house situated in an elevated position with generous gardens, parking, double garage and countryside views.

Situation - Combe Lodge is set off a quiet lane on the edge of Cutcombe close to Wheddon Cross. Wheddon Cross has a pre and first school, a general store incorporating post office and fuel pumps, a pub, and the local church is in Cutcombe. Close by is the famous Snowdrop Valley and 9 miles to the north is the coastal town of Minehead, which offers a more comprehensive range of shopping and recreational facilities. Cutcombe is ideally located to take advantage of the excellent opportunities to walk and ride on the open slopes of the moor towards Dunkery Beacon and in the lovely river valleys of the Exmoor National Park.

The county town of Taunton (22 miles) has extensive retail and commercial facilities, together with three independent schools and the Somerset County Cricket Ground. There is access to the M5 motorway (Junction 25) and a main line station with fast trains to London Paddington and the North. Exeter (42 miles) has excellent amenities and an international airport.

Description - Combe Lodge is a substantial house with rendered elevations and enjoys an elevated position with countryside views. It is complemented by its generous gardens, garage and parking. There is a further area of garden adjoining the rear garden which is available by separate negotiation.

Accommodation - The entrance porch leads into the reception hallway with stairs to the landing. The kitchen/breakfast room is fitted with a range of units, Aga, space for a table and views over the front to the countryside beyond. The large L shaped double aspect sitting room has a wood burning stove on a slate hearth and glazed doors leading into the dining room. The double aspect dining room is a good sized room with feature fireplace and glazed doors to the garden. Also on the ground floor is a cloakroom and a utility room which is fitted with a sink unit, space for white goods and door to the double garage.

Upstairs the master bedroom has lovely views over the front garden and to the countryside beyond, fitted wardrobes and en suite bathroom. Bedroom two is a good sized double with views over the rear garden, walk in wardrobe and en suite shower room. There are two more double bedrooms and the family bathroom.

Outside - The property is approached off the council lane into a tarmac drive leading to the double garage, parking and a turning area. The generous sized front garden which enjoys lovely views is mainly laid to lawn with shrubs and high boundary hedges. The rear garden again is a good size with hedges giving it much privacy. There is a timber garden shed. A gate leads through to a further area of garden which is available by separate negotiation. Please ask the agents for details.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
